Exploring the Composition and Benefits of Biodegradable Glass

Biodegradable glass represents a fusion of innovation and sustainability, harnessing the unique properties of various natural substances to create a material that mimics traditional glass’s aesthetics without its environmental drawbacks. This novel composition primarily incorporates materials like silica, derived from plant-based sources, which is combined with bio-resins to enhance its durability while ensuring its biodegradability. The resultant product not only captures the transparent and reflective qualities we associate with conventional glass but also allows for easy disposal, effectively minimizing landfill waste. The versatility in color and texture makes biodegradable glass an enticing choice for artists seeking sustainable materials,broadening the creative horizons for eco-friendly designs.

Along with its aesthetic appeal, biodegradable glass offers a range of benefits that can substantially impact both the art community and the surroundings. Consider the following advantages:

  • Eco-friendly Disposal: Naturally decomposes without leaving harmful residues.
  • Reduced Carbon Footprint: Requires less energy to produce compared to traditional glass.
  • Safe for Wildlife: Minimizes risks associated with breakage and litter.
  • Promotes Sustainability: Aligns with the growing trend of sustainable practices in art and industry.

Challenges and Solutions in the Adoption of Biodegradable Materials

The journey towards adopting biodegradable materials, such as biodegradable glass, comes with a unique set of hurdles. Raw material sourcing can be challenging, as the availability of eco-friendly components may not yet meet the demands of large-scale production. Additionally, technological limitations can hinder progress; the processes to create these materials often require advanced methods that are still maturing. Manufacturers also face significant cost barriers,as the initial investment for specialized equipment can be substantial. to truly embrace biodegradable glass,the industry must collectively work to overcome these issues through dedicated research and collaboration.

On the solution front, advances in research and progress are paving the way for breakthroughs in material composition and production processes. Collaborations between universities and industries can lead to innovative techniques that lower production costs and enhance the performance of biodegradable alternatives. Incentives for businesses to transition towards sustainable practices, such as government grants or tax breaks, can further accelerate adoption. Moreover, consumer education plays a vital role; by raising awareness about the environmental benefits and practical applications of biodegradable glass, demand can increase, driving the market towards a greener future.
